Day 35 flower

 

large.20210228_112727.jpg

 

Lights - 240w at 18-20"

Temps - 23/27 , roots 21-23°C , RH - 40/50%

1.3 ml/L Bloom,I run out of runzyme.

 

Girls are not in their best shape,they all have twisted leaves around buds and Gorilla girl showing some brown spots on the top leaves that looks like a bit of calcium deficiency but seems is not spreading bad.

I checked the temps at the pot level and I was surprised when I see the top part showing 17-18°C and the bottom where the probe sit 22-23°C with ambient temps around pots 26-28°C when root mats are on and 21-22°C when they're off.

I raised the temps abit,got 2 small fans under canopy for air movement and hope they'll be alright for their last weeks.

 

Learned alot from this first round of screens so I decided for the next grows I'll have no more than 10 buds per screen because they get to crowded and I think that's another factor that keep them so small.

Better less and bigger with space around them to breathe than lots of small ones crowded is the way to go.

Also no more than 10 inch over the screens but I have to synchronise with the stretch for that..different story.
